What is the CAT Exam?
The Common Admission Test (CAT) is an entrance exam at the national level conducted by the Indian Institutes of Management (IIMs) for the purpose of admitting students into their MBA programs. The CAT exam is known for its speed-based format, composed of three main sections:
- VARC (Verbal Ability & Reading Comprehension)
- DILR (Data Interpretation & Logical Reasoning)
- QA (Quantitative Ability)
The difficulty usually ranges from moderate to advanced. Every year nearly two lakh students take the CAT examination. In 2023, registrations reached 3.30 lakh, while in 2024, estimated registrations clocked in at 3.29 lakh. Successful CAT scores allow admission into the IIMs and more than 1300 associated MBA institutions across India.

CAT 2025 Exam Highlights
Official announcements about CAT 2025 (including dates, fees, and programs) are expected by July 2025. Summary of CAT 2025 main features:
- Full Name: Common Admission Test (CAT)
- Conducting Institute (2025): IIM Kozhikode
- Exam Frequency: Once a year
- Exam Date: November 30, 2025
- Test Timings:
- Session 1: 8:30 AM – 10:30 AM
- Session 2: 12:30 PM – 2:30 PM
- Session 3: 4:30 PM – 6:30 PM
- Exam Charge: INR 2,500 for Primarily Selected Groups; INR 1,250 for Reserved Classes
- Number of Applications (2024): 3.29 lakh
- Candidates Appearing (2024): Approximately 2.93 lakh
- Programs Covered: MBA/PGDM
- Key Sections in Syllabus: VARC, DILR, QA
- Exam Mode: Computer-Based Test (CBT) featuring MCQs and non-MCQs
- Test Cities: 170
- Official Website: iimcat.ac.in
- Helpdesk (Toll-free): 1-800-210-1088
CAT has the most MBA applicants in India. The number surpassed 3.30 lakhs in 2023, with approximately 2.88 lakh actually taking the test.
CAT 2025 Eligibility Criteria
- Academic Requirement
All applicants should possess at least a bachelor’s degree with an aggregate of 50% and/or equivalent CGPA. For candidates in categories such as SC, ST, and PwD/DA, the requirement is 45%. - Final Year Students or Those Awaiting Results
Undergraduates in their final year or awaiting results can still apply for CAT 2025, provided their marks so far meet the threshold. Provisional admissions require submission of relevant certificates within set deadlines. - Professional Degrees
Individuals with professional certifications (CA, CS, ICWA, FCAI) who meet the minimum percentage criteria are eligible to sit for the exam. - Recognized Institution
Degrees must be earned in regular or distance mode from a UGC-recognized university or institution, typically spanning at least three years. - No Age Limit
There is no upper age restriction for taking the CAT, so it is also appropriate for executive-level programs, doctorates, and FPM courses.

CAT 2025 Syllabus
The CAT syllabus is centered on testing analysis, computation, and language skills for proficiency. Three main sections structure the exam:
- VARC (Verbal Ability & Reading Comprehension): Reading comprehension passages, paraphrasing, para jumbles, summary-based questions, odd sentence out.
- DILR (Data Interpretation & Logical Reasoning): Puzzles, data analysis, coding-decoding, series identification, and set-theory-based problem-solving.
- QA (Quantitative Ability): Arithmetic, algebra, geometry, mensuration, and fundamental math operations.
CAT 2025 Exam Pattern and Test Structure
The test is two hours long, divided into three sections (40 minutes each). PwD candidates receive extra time. Key elements of the format:
CAT Paper Pattern 2025 | Details |
---|---|
Mode of Exam | Computer-Based Test |
Duration | 120 minutes (40 minutes/section) |
Exam Slots | 1 slot: 8:30 AM – 10:30 AM, 2 slot: 12:30 PM – 2:30 PM, 3 slot: 4:30 PM – 6:30 PM |
Number of Questions | 68 |
Total Marks | 204 |
Language | English |
Question Types | MCQ & non-MCQ |

CAT 2025 Exam Day Guidelines
- Report to the Center Early: Arrive by the reporting time mentioned on the admit card.
- CCTV Monitoring: Strict invigilation with cameras ensures a fair exam process.
Carry Mandatory Documents:
- CAT Admit Card (two copies with photos affixed)
- Photo ID (college ID, employer ID, driving license, passport, PAN card, voter ID, Aadhaar)
- Name Change Document (if your ID name differs from registration name)
- PwD/Scribe Certificate (if applicable)
- Ballpoint Pen (black or blue)
Restricted Items:
- Electronic devices (phones, smartwatches, iPads, calculators)
- Handbags/backpacks
- Food and drinks
- Jewelry containing metal
- Upper garments with pockets
- Closed shoes (sneakers, boots)
- Papers, books, or notebooks
Candidates with pacemakers or other medical implants must bring supporting medical documents.
CAT 2025 Answer Key
A preliminary exam answer key for the CAT 2025 will be made available on the official website a few days after the test has been administered. To see or download it, do the following actions:
- Go to iimcat.ac.in.
2. Log in using your CAT credentials.
3. When result get released Click to see the answer key for CAT 2025.
You can estimate your potential CAT score by matching your responses with the answer key. If you find discrepancies, you can challenge specific answers by paying a fee (INR 1200 per question). Refunds apply only if your objection is upheld. In the final results of CAT 2025, any objections that are deemed to be genuine will be taken into consideration.
CAT 2025 Exam Analysis
Exam analysis from the previous year (CAT 2024) points to some patterns: – Total questions increased from 66 to 68.
- DILR carried 22 questions instead of 20.
- VARC and QA question counts remained consistent.
- The level of difficulty was largely moderate, with some advanced questions sprinkled throughout.
Below is a quick difficulty snapshot from CAT 2024:
Section | No. of Questions | Good Attempts | Level |
---|---|---|---|
VARC | 24 | 14-16 | Moderate-Tough |
DILR | 22 | 10-11 | Moderate |
Quantitative Ability | 22 | ~10 | Moderate-Tough |

Most IIMs and top MBA colleges only accept CAT results for a certain academic cycle. Admission choices need a minimum CAT percentage for ultimate selection into the following rounds: Written Ability Test (WAT), Group Discussion (GD), and Personal Interview.
IIM Admission Process
- Release of Admission Criteria: Every IIM specifies its CAT-based cutoffs, admission standards, and evaluation methodologies before results are out.
- Screening: Candidates meeting the cutoff advance to the next step.
- Final Selection: The process includes WAT/GD/PI, followed by a composite score calculation.
Most non-IIM institutes also run GD and PI rounds for their MBA and PGDM admissions but may weigh CAT scores differently.
